Arkansas St. leads Prairie View Invite

ARLINGTON, Texas - Arkansas State led after 20 Baker games and five traditional team games at the Prairie View A&M Invitational at the International Training and Research Center. The entire event is being broadcast live on BowlTV.

Arkansas State finished with 9,465 to earn the top seed for Sunday's bracket competition. Nebraska was second with 9,390, while Vanderbilt has third with 9,283.

Nebraska's Kayla Johnson led in the individual standings with a five-game total of 1,195, an average of 239 per game. T'Nia Falbo of Maryland Eastern Shore was second with 1,176.
